Where to find Brydon?

The name Brydon is predominantly found in Canada (CA), particularly in the state of Alberta (AL), where it constitutes 0.003% of the total population.

Origin and History of the name Brydon

It is an Old English pre-7th-century locational name from either “Bredon” in Worcestershire, recorded as “Breodun” in the Domesday Book of 1086, or from “Breedon” in Leicestershire, recorded as “Bredona” in the Danelaw Charters.

The place-name is composed of the Scottish Gaelic term “bre”, meaning “headland” plus the Old English pre 7th-Century addition “dūn”, meaning “hill”.

Phelippe de Briden of Roxburghshire rendered homage in 1296.
